PCTFE seals, also known as polychlorotrifluoroethylene seals, are vital components in a wide range of industrial applications These seals are popular due to their exceptional chemical resistance, high temperature resistance, and low permeation rates As industries strive for greater efficiency and reliability, PCTFE seals have become a preferred choice for many critical sealing applications.
One of the key advantages of PCTFE seals is their excellent chemical resistance PCTFE is highly resistant to a variety of chemicals, including acids, bases, solvents, and gases This makes PCTFE seals ideal for use in applications where exposure to harsh chemicals is a concern Industries such as pharmaceuticals, food and beverage, and chemical processing rely on PCTFE seals to maintain a tight seal and prevent leaks that could contaminate their products.
In addition to their chemical resistance, PCTFE seals are also known for their high temperature resistance PCTFE can withstand temperatures ranging from -240°C to 150°C, making it suitable for use in both cryogenic and high-temperature applications This wide temperature range allows PCTFE seals to maintain their sealing properties in extreme conditions, ensuring the integrity of the system they are installed in.
Another benefit of PCTFE seals is their low permeation rates PCTFE has extremely low permeability to gases, making it an excellent choice for applications where gas tightness is critical By using PCTFE seals, industries can prevent gas leakage and maintain the efficiency of their systems This is particularly important in industries such as aerospace and semiconductor manufacturing, where even the smallest gas leaks can lead to catastrophic failures.
